超音波診斷設備市場預計將以4.57%的複合年成長率成長,從2022年的71.45億美元市場規模成長到2029年的97.53億美元。

超音波技術利用聲波來創造人的內臟器官和內部運動的圖像。除了檢查孕婦的胎兒外,它還可以幫助識別內部感染並定位不適或水腫。超音波檢測技術也用於癌症檢測。與其他傳統技術相比,該技術是安全的。它也是一種具有成本效益的設備,並且需要更少的檢測時間。

超音波診斷設備的發展涉及多種因素,包括醫學領域的技術發展以及超音波技術在診斷和治療影像中的不斷擴大的應用。超音波可以應用於目標器官,而不是分析整個身體。這些因素正在增加這些技術在醫院等醫療機構中的使用,預計將在未來幾年推動超音波診斷設備市場的發展。

市場促進因素:

  • 由於慢性病的增加,預計超音波設備的需求將會增加。

患有心血管疾病、肺病、癌症和糖尿病等慢性疾病的人數每天都在增加。這一成長主要是由於近年來世界上很大一部分人口生活方式的改變、不健康的飲食習慣以及對身體健康整體不太重視的態度。這主要包括千禧世代。儘管如此,許多人還是更願意接受檢查,尤其是現在他們知道有這種類型的疾病。這就需要進行全面的身體檢查。

此外,超音波技術安全且具有成本效益,使其成為醫療專業人員進行篩檢和治療程序的首選。根據世界衛生組織(WHO)的報告,2020年將有近1,000萬人死於癌症,其中肺癌是最常見的癌症之一。

此外,還會出現乳癌、皮膚癌、結腸癌和直腸癌等新癌症。報告也發現,90%以上的高所得國家都可以獲得綜合治療。然而,低收入國家的可用性還不到 15%。 2021年6月,世界衛生組織(WHO)公佈調查結果,心血管疾病佔2019年全球死亡人數的32%。其中 85% 是心臟病發作和中風。為了解決這個問題,預篩選的趨勢越來越明顯。因此,預計未來幾年對超音波技術的需求將會增加。

全球許多醫療專業人員擴大採用影像導引和微創療法。超音波設備擴大被用作檢測癌症、腎結石和許多其他臨床病症的治療技術。超音波行業的製造商預計將因這些努力和進步而看到新的商機。由於超音波檢查實現的早期治療所帶來的一些積極成果,超音波技術在全世界廣泛應用。

市場限制因素:

  • 超音波設備的召回和低度開發國家的需求下降可能會限制市場成長。

由於收入低,低度開發國家仍無法取得先進技術。由於這些國家的需求較低,全球超音波診斷設備的成長可能會較低。此外,最近許多超音波診斷設備的召回也是阻礙市場成長的因素之一。例如,皇家飛利浦於 2020 年召回的一款 2 類產品存在冷卻功能缺陷,可能會在測試過程中傷害患者。這導致了新的超音波設備召回的威脅。

此外,超音波診斷設備需要適當的訓練。預計世界許多地區缺乏訓練有素的技術人員也將阻礙超音波技術在全球的推廣。

歐洲地區預計將佔很大佔有率。

歐洲先進的醫院和診斷設施醫療保健系統鼓勵使用超音波等醫療技術。該市場由超音波、彈性成像和 3D/4D 成像等技術創新驅動。隨著人口老化和慢性病的出現,超音波影像在診斷和監測方面的價值不斷增加。政府措施、研發活動和高度的醫療意識正在促進市場成長。

完善的法規環境可確保產品的安全性和有效性,增強醫療保健專業人員的信心並促進市場成長。法國、德國、英國、義大利等國家正在進行超音波研究和開發,隨著超音波設備臨床應用的擴大和早期商業化,歐洲超音波將佔有很大的市場佔有率。

主要進展

  • 2022年6月-邁瑞推出Imagyn I9超音波診斷設備,這是該公司首款婦產科專用產品。該系統由邁瑞的 ZONE Sonography® Technology+ 和人工智慧增強技術提供支援,可自動識別臨床場景,並在從成像最佳化到平面採集和量化的每個環節實現自動化。該解決方案涵蓋從孕前到產後護理的各個方面,為女性健康提供全面、聰明的方法。聲速校正、嵌裝玻璃流、智慧臉部和智慧平面 CNS 等先進技術可實現組織偵測、視覺化和平面偵測的自動化。 Imagyn I9 Ultrasound 可透過 Mindrei 值得信賴的合作夥伴購買。
  • 2022 年 4 月 - Sonex Health 推出 UltraGuideTFR 設備,該設備使用即時超音波引導進行扳機指釋放 (TFR) 手術。這種微創手術於今年稍早在市場上進行了有限的發布,它允許醫生透過小切口進行 TFR,並允許患者在幾天內恢復活動,而傳統手術則需要幾週時間。該裝置由 Sonex Health 聯合創始人 Darryl Burns 醫學博士和傑伊史密斯 (Jay Smith) 開發,旨在透過單個切口切開肌腱鞘和 A1 滑輪。
  • 2022 年 2 月 - Butterfly Network 與 Umbra Health 合作,提高床邊超音波資料的互通性。此次合作提高了 Butterfly 企業平台 Butterfly Blueprint(TM) 的擴充性,從而能夠跨醫院和衛生系統存取超音波資訊。 Ambra Health 利用 Butterfly Network 在整合來自主要健康系統(包括美國排名前 10 的醫院中的 8 家)的影像資訊方面的經驗。

The ultrasound device market is projected to grow at a CAGR of 4.57%, from a market size of US$7.145 billion in 2022 to US$9.753 billion in 2029.

The technology of ultrasound employs sound waves to create an image of a person's internal organs or internal bodily motions. Apart from inspecting the fetus in expectant mothers, it helps identify internal organ infections and pinpoint the location of discomfort or edema. Ultrasound techniques are also utilized for the purpose of cancer detection. This technique is safer as compared to other conventional techniques. In addition, they also consume less time in detection as well as is cost-effective devices.

Ultrasound device has various factors involved owing to the technological developments in the medical field, and expansions in applications of ultrasound techniques in diagnostic and therapeutic imaging. Rather than analyzing the entire body, ultrasound can be performed on the targeted organs. These factors are leading to an increase in the use of these technologies in healthcare facilities such as hospitals, which is expected to boost the ultrasound devices market in the years ahead.

Market Drivers:

  • Rising prevalence of chronic diseases is anticipated to increase the demand for ultrasound devices.

The population with chronic illnesses such as cardiovascular diseases, lung diseases, cancer, diabetes, and others is expanding day by day. This rise is basically due to changing ways of life, unhealthy eating habits, and overall thinking little of the body health of a major portion of the world population in recent years. This mainly includes the millennials. Still, many people prefer to be checked out, especially now that they are aware that these kinds of disorders exist. A comprehensive physical examination is necessary for this.

Moreover, due to ultrasound technology's safe and cost-effective properties, health professionals prefer using it for checkups and therapeutic procedures. As per the report by the World Health Organization, in 2020, nearly 10 million deaths were caused due to cancer, among which lung cancer is termed to be one of the most common cancers.

Furthermore, the new cases of cancer include breast cancer, skin cancer, colon, and rectum. The report also states that the availability of comprehensive treatment is in more than 90% of high-income countries. However, fewer than 15% of low-income nations have access to it. In June 2021, the World Health Organization released a study stating that cardiovascular illnesses accounted for 32% of fatalities worldwide in 2019. Of these, heart attacks and strokes accounted for 85%. To solve this issue, the inclination toward prior check-ups is growing. This expects an increase in demand for ultrasound technology in the coming years.

There is increasing adoption seen worldwide for image-guided and minimally invasive therapies by many health professionals. Ultrasound devices are transforming in use as a therapeutic technique for cancer, renal stones, and many other clinical conditions detections. Manufacturers in the ultrasound business are expected to have new opportunities as a result of these efforts and advances. Ultrasound technology has been used all across the world as a result of several positive outcomes brought about by early treatments made possible by ultrasound examinations.

Market Restraint:

  • Recalls of ultrasound devices and less demand in underdeveloped countries could limit the market growth.

Due to their low incomes, underdeveloped nations are still unable to take advantage of advanced technologies.The growth of ultrasound devices could be less globally due to lower demand in these countries. Additionally, recent recalls of many ultrasound devices are also one of the resistances to the market growth. For example, a class 2 product that was recalled by Koninklijke Philips in 2020 had a faulty cool function that could cause injury to a patient during the examination. This has created a threat to opt for a new recall of ultrasound devices.

Additionally, ultrasound equipment requires proper training since not every technician can handle the ultrasound equipment professionally without it. The lack of trained technicians in many parts of the world is also predicted to hamper the ultrasound technology expansion globally.

Europe region is predicted to hold a major share.

The sophisticated healthcare system in Europe, which consists of hospitals and diagnostic facilities, encourages the use of medical technology like ultrasonography. The market is driven by technological breakthroughs such as contrast-enhanced ultrasound, elastography, and 3D and 4D imaging. The value of ultrasonic imaging for diagnosis and monitoring is increased by the aging population and the occurrence of chronic illnesses. Government initiatives, research and development activities, and high healthcare awareness contribute to market growth.

A well-established regulatory environment ensures product safety and efficacy, instilling confidence in healthcare professionals and driving market growth. With ongoing research and developments in ultrasound, expansions in clinical applications, and early commercialization of ultrasound devices in countries such as France, Germany, the UK, and Italy, Europe is expected to hold a significant share of the ultrasound market in 2026.

Key Developments:

  • June 2022- Mindray launched the Imagyn I9 Ultrasound Machine, its first dedicated OB/GYN product. The system, powered by Mindray's ZONE Sonography(R) Technology+ and AI-enhanced technologies, uses auto-clinical scenario identification and automation at every point, from imaging optimization to plane acquisition and quantification. The solution offers a comprehensive, smart approach to women's health, covering various aspects from pre-pregnancy to post-partum care. Advanced technologies like Sound Speed Compensation, Glazing Flow, Smart Face, and Smart Planes CNS automate tissue detection, visualization, and plane detection. The Imagyn I9 Ultrasound is available through Mindray's trusted partners.
  • April 2022- Sonex Health launched its UltraGuideTFR device, which uses real-time ultrasound guidance for trigger finger release (TFR) procedures. This minimally invasive technique, used in a limited-market release earlier this year, allows physicians to perform TFR through a small incision, allowing patients to resume activities within days compared to weeks with traditional surgeries. The device, developed by Sonex Health's physician co-founders Dr. Darryl Barnes and Dr. Jay Smith, is designed to incise the tendon sheath and A1 pulley through a single incision.
  • February 2022- Butterfly Network partnered with Ambra Health to improve bedside ultrasound data interoperability. The partnership improves the scalability of Butterfly Blueprint(TM), Butterfly's enterprise platform, and access to ultrasound information across hospitals and health systems. Ambra Health leverages Butterfly Network's experience in integrating imaging information across major health systems, including eight of the top 10 hospitals in the U.S. The solution enables secure viewing and sharing of encounter-based ultrasound information, enhancing clinical decision-making.
